iOS证书签名教程,轻松解锁无限制安装应用

苹果的iOS系统对应用的安装有严格的限制,只能安装来自于App Store的正式版本应用ios证书容易掉吗知乎推荐。然而,如果你想在自己的iPhone或iPad上安装一些非官方渠道的应用,或者安装一些未通过审核的应用,怎么办呢?这时候,iOS证书签名就成为了解决方案之一。

什么是iOS证书签名?

iOS证书签名是一种将应用程序和设备绑定在一起的过程苹果品牌代理。每个iOS设备都有一个唯一的设备标识符(UDID),而证书是由苹果颁发的一种批准使用该设备的标识符。因此,当应用程序被签名后,它只能在该设备上运行,防止了应用程序被非法分发的情况。

如何签名iOS应用?

签名iOS应用需要以下工具:

Xcode:在App Store中下载最新版本的Xcode。

Apple开发者帐户:注册并登录Apple开发者帐户。

Provisioning Profile:在Apple开发者中心创建Provisioning Profiles。

应用程序:在Xcode中创建iOS应用程序。

步骤如下:

在Xcode的“Preferences”中,添加Apple开发者帐户。

在Xcode中打开您的iOS应用程序项目。

在“General”标签中,选择应用程序的“Bundle Identifier”。

在“Signing”标签中,选择您的Apple开发者帐户。

选择“Provisioning Profile”和“Code Signing Identity”。

将设备连接到计算机上,并在Xcode中选择该设备。

在Xcode的“Product”菜单中选择“Archive”。

在菜单中选择“Distribute App”,并选择一个发布选项。

上传已签名的应用程序到App Store或签名中间件服务。

在设备上安装应用程序。

完成上述步骤后,您就可以在您的设备上安装已签名的应用程序。

使用企业签名安装应用

除了通过App Store发布应用外,苹果还提供了企业签名功能,可以让企业自行设置Provisioning Profile,方便在企业内部安装应用程序。

使用企业签名需要以下几个步骤:

在Apple开发者中心创建企业Provisioning Profile。

将应用程序打包为.ipa文件。

使用企业Provisioning Profile为应用程序签名苹果企业购买。

上传.ipa文件到企业内部网站或共享链接地址apple签名证书。

在设备上打开共享链接地址,并安装应用。

通过上述可以快速地使用企业签名,安装应用程序。

结语

本文介绍了iOS证书签名,并详细介绍了如何使用Xcode进行签名。同时,还详细介绍了使用企业签名安装应用的步骤。如果您需要在企业内部安装未通过审核的应用,企业签名是非常实用的工具,能给您带来很多便利。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。